This creates the possibility given by lengthening or shortening the egg-shaped lever (leaf spring) the Adapt the suspension to the respective wheel load.

Bei den bis jetzt ini Handel befindlichen Fahrrädern wurde das Hauptaugenmerk auf einen gut hgefederten Sattel gelegt, während alle Stöße, die # durch Fahren auf unebenen Straßen usw. sich auf den nicht federnden Rahmen bzw: Gabel auswirken und hier vorzeitige Zerstörungen verursachen, vollkommen unberücksichtigt blieben.The main focus has been on the bicycles that have been in trade up to now placed on a well-sprung saddle, during all the shocks that # by driving on uneven roads etc. affect the non-springy frame or fork and cause premature destruction here, were completely disregarded.

Die Vorteile der neuen Federung bestehen nicht nur in einem angenehmeren Fahren, sondern auch in der Schonung des ganzen Rades.The advantages of the new suspension are not just more comfortable Driving, but also protecting the whole bike.

I shows the side view, Fig. 1I the front view, while Fig.1II shows the leaf spring in plan view. Fig. I and III show a leaf spring i, which is rigidly connected to the wheel fork 6b by a bracket 2. A U-shaped one Bracket 4 is' at 4a with the leaf spring i and at 5b with a two-armed lever 5 connected and secured by a safety bracket 3 on the leaf spring. An attack 6 to limit the lever 5 is at 6a with the wheel fork 6b and the zAveiarmigen Lever connected. A protective cap 7 is attached at 6a and 7a and protects the Stop 6 to limit the stop this lever 5 at the same time against rotation. A U-shaped bracket 4 engages in the leaf spring at 4a by means of a cam i a. It can be adjusted on the leaf spring by means of notches and can therefore be used with the respective Wheel load can be adjusted. When loaded, the wheel fork 6b pushes the two-armed fork at 6a Lever 5, on which the wheel axle is mounted at 5a, downwards, whereby the U-shaped Bracket 4, which is rotatably mounted at 5b, pressed upwards against the leaf spring i will. As a result, it acts as a pressure equalization. In the event of an overload of the wheel, the stop 6 occurs to limit the stop of the .Elebels 5 in Task. In this case, the leaf spring i only takes the load intended for it on, while any further load is transferred to the wheel fork by the limiter 6 will'. The leaf spring i (Fig. III) is pierced in several places. The holes are used to adjust the U-shaped bracket 4 depending on the load.

Die im vorstehenden beschriebene Fährrad-Federung kann auch auf das Hinterrad oder auf Vorder-und Hinterrad übertragen werden.The bicycle suspension described above can also be applied to the Rear wheel or to be transferred to the front and rear wheel.

PATENT CLAIMS: i. Bicycle suspension, characterized in that the wheel axle (5b) is attached to a two-armed lever (5), one arm (6a) rotatable with the lower end of the front fork (6b) and the other arm (59 via a U-shaped) The bracket (4) is connected to a leaf spring (i) which is attached to the upper end of the fork (6b) and points to the front. 2.
